He Gone

Well, Dylan Cease’s feet are somewhere else now, with the Padres, to be exact, as San Diego prepares to open the season in Korea. The White Sox traded the 28-year old righthander for three prospects and a veteran reliever. The names don’t really matter because three of the players are pitchers, two of them rookies. If those two show promise, the front office will try to sign them to team-friendly deals that takes them through their arbitration years. If they don’t agree, they’ll become trade-bait. And, if they do sign and continue to improve, they’ll get traded before their walk year, like Cease. This is how things have gone and will continue to go as long as Jerry Reinsdorf owns the team. For Sox fans, it’s turning into a game of actuarial chicken. Great.
